What is Entrepreneur Perspectives?

Entrepreneur Perspectives is where founders, operators, and people building interesting things talk about what's actually on their mind — no prep, no rehearsed answers, just the conversation as it happens. Hosted by Eric Kasimov, founder of KazSource and creator of QuietLoud Studios. 300+ episodes since 2017.
